Badger Beers (Hall & Woodhouse)

Location: Blandford Forum
Address: The Brewery, Blandford St. Mary, DT11 9LS
Website: https://www.badgerbeers.com
Tours: Yes
Taproom: Yes there’s a Brewery Tap pub & restaurant on site but reservations need to be made in advance. Brewery Shop also on the premises.
Description: Hall & Woodhouse trade as Badger Ales. They are the largest brewery in Dorset. They were founded in 1777 in the village of Ansty and moved to Blandford in 1900. They are an independent family brewery.

Palmers Brewery

Location: Bridport
Address: Palmers Brewery, The Old Brewery, West Bay Road, Bridport, DT6 4JA
Website: https://palmersbrewery.com
Tours: Yes
Taproom: No but there is a shop next-door to the brewery, Palmers Wine Store.
Description: Brewing at the original Old Brewery in Bridport since 1794
Beers: Copper (Dorset Pale Ale 3.7%), IPA (India Pale Ale 4.2%), Dorset Gold (Golden Ale 4.5%), 200 (Premium Ale 5%), TallyHo! (Dark Strong Ale 5.5%), Dorset Pale (4%)

Lyme Regis Brewery

Location: Lyme Regis
Website: https://www.lymeregisbrewery.com
Tours: No
Taproom: Yes
Description: Founded in 2010 as The Town Mill Brewery in the town centre, moved to larger premises just outside Lyme Regis. Rebranded as Lyme Regis Breweries in 2014. Saved from closure by a change of ownership in 2018 when 4 friends took over the running of the brewery. A new vision and a good range of beers. You can sample the beers before buying at The Tap Room which is still at The Town Mill in Lyme Regis DT7 3PU.
Beers: Cobb (Session Bitter 3.9%), Lyme Gold (Golden Ale 4.2%), Dorset Pearl (English Pale Ale 4.3%), Town Mill Best (Best Bitter 4.5%), Black Ven (London Porter 5%), Revenge (Strong IPA 5.3%), Golden Cap (Craft Lager 5.4%)

Cerne Abbas Brewery

Location: Cerne Abbas
Website: https://www.cerneabbasbrewery.com
Tours: No
Taproom: No
Description: Founded in 2014 in the belief that beer is proof that God loves us and wants us to be happy. Using organic barley grown in the Cerne Valley. The green-sand geology of the area makes the water supply ideal for beer making. Visit their website for a list of pubs and stores offering their beer.
Beers: Responsibly (3.2%), Ale (3.8%), Ginger Fox (3.8%), Blonde (4.2%), Tiger Tom Ruby Mild (4.4%), Watercress Warrior (4.5%), Legless Jester (4.7%), Styrian Wolf (4.7%), Gurt Stout (6.2%), Gurt Coconuts Rum Stout (6.7%)

Sixpenny Brewery

Location: Holwell, just outside Cranborne
Address: Holwell Farm, Cranborne, BH21 5QP
Website: https://sixpennybrewery.co.uk
Tours: No
Taproom: Yes
Description: Founded in 2009 by Scott Wayland. Brewery was established in an old dairy building on a farm in Sixpenny Handley. The brewery was moved to bigger premises near Cranborne village in 2016. The restored Victorian barn and stable accommodates the cosy Sixpenny Tap where you can sample the beers and caters for takeaway sales.
Beers: Regular beers: Sixpenny Best (Session Ale 3.8%), Sixpenny Gold (Golden Ale 4%), Sixpenny IPA (IPA 5.2%). Seasonal beers: Rushmore Gold (Summer Golden Ale 3.9%), Cranborne Chaser (Spring Copper Ale 3.9%), Sixpenny Black (Autumn Winter Porter 4.4%), Sixpenny Special (Occasional Strong Best Bitter 5%)

Isle of Purbeck Brewery

Location: Studland (Bankes Arms Inn)
Address: The Isle of Purbeck Brewery, Bankes Arms, Manor Road, Studland, BH19 3AU
Website: https://www.isleofpurbeckbrewery.com
Tours: No
Taproom: The brewery is next door to the Bankes Arms Pub where you can sample the full range of beers.
Description: Established in 2003 by husband and wife team Jack & Pippa Lightbrown to run the Bankes Arms pub in Studland. The pub beer garden has superb sea views and is the recommended location to sample these beers on a late summer afternoon.
Beers: Best Bitter (3.6%), Fossil Fuel (Best Bitter 4.1%), Solar Power (Lager-Style Golden Ale 4.3%), Studland Bay Wrecked (Amber Ale 4.5%), Purbeck IPA (IPA 4.8%)
